Optimize Your Gaming Sessions
Efficient time management starts with knowing your available hours and planning accordingly. If you have thirty minutes, choose fast-paced games or complete specific objectives in longer titles rather than starting new campaigns. Mobile gaming bridges gaps perfectly when you’re between tasks, allowing you to progress without needing dedicated blocks of time.
Create a schedule for your gaming. Designate specific days or times for certain games, preventing last-minute decisions about what to play. This structure maximizes your enjoyment because you’re mentally prepared and ready to dive in immediately.
- Use quick-start features that skip introductions if replaying
- Enable auto-save functions to avoid redoing sections
- Join communities for tips that speed up progression
- Mute notifications during play to stay focused
Leverage Efficiency Tools and Features
Modern gaming platforms offer built-in features designed to save time. Wishlist systems let you track upcoming releases without continuous searching. Cloud saves mean you can jump between devices without losing progress. These small conveniences add significant time savings across your gaming life.
Many games now include difficulty settings and accessibility options that let you progress at your preferred pace. You don’t need to grind endlessly if that’s not your style. Adjust settings to match your goals rather than forcing yourself through tedious sections.
Balance Gaming with Other Responsibilities
Time-saving gaming isn’t just about faster gameplay—it’s about integrating gaming into a balanced lifestyle. Set boundaries on session lengths to prevent marathon sessions that eat into sleep and work time. Use gaming as a reward after completing other tasks, which increases motivation for both activities.
